Partilhar via


Get-AzCodeSigningRootCert

Recuperar Azure.CodeSigning Root Cert

Sintaxe

Get-AzCodeSigningRootCert
   [-AccountName] <String>
   [-ProfileName] <String>
   -EndpointUrl <String>
   -MetadataFilePath <String>

Description

O cmdlet Get-AzCodeSigningRootCert recupera o Certificado Raiz do Azure CodeSigning. Use este cmdlet para recuperar o Certificado Raiz do Azure CodeSigning. Existem dois conjuntos de parâmetros. Um conjunto usa AccountName, ProfileName e EndpointUrl. Outro conjunto usa MetadataFilePath. Destino é o caminho do arquivo cert raiz baixado, que inclui o nome do arquivo e a extensão .cer.

Exemplos

Exemplo 1: Recuperar um certificado raiz por conta e nome de perfil

Get-AzCodeSigningRootCert -AccountName 'contoso' -ProfileName 'contososigning' -EndpointUrl 'https://wus.codesigning.azure.net' -Destination 'c:\acs\rootcert.cer'

Thumbprint                               Subject
----------                               -------
3A7B1F8C2E9D5A0B4F6E2C1D9F4B8A3E         CN=Microsoft Identity Verification Root Certificate Authority 2020, O=Microsoft

Este comando recupera um certificado raiz que está atualmente em uso para assinatura pela conta e perfil.

Exemplo 2: Recuperar um certificado raiz usando a configuração do caminho do arquivo de metadados

Get-AzCodeSigningRootCert -MetadataFilePath 'c:\cisigning\metadata_input.json' -Destination 'c:\acs\rootcert.cer'

Thumbprint                               Subject
----------                               -------
3A7B1F8C2E9D5A0B4F6E2C1D9F4B8A3E         CN=Microsoft Identity Verification Root Certificate Authority 2020, O=Microsoft

Este comando recupera um certificado raiz que está atualmente em uso para assinatura pela configuração de metadados.

Parâmetros

-AccountName

Especifica o Azure CodeSigning AccountName usado para assinar a política de CI.

Tipo:String
Position:1
Default value:None
Necessário:True
Aceitar entrada de pipeline:False
Aceitar carateres universais:False

-Destination

Especifica o caminho do arquivo cert raiz downloado.

Tipo:String
Position:5
Default value:None
Necessário:True
Aceitar entrada de pipeline:False
Aceitar carateres universais:False

-EndpointUrl

Especifica o Ponto de Extremidade do Azure CodeSigning usado para assinar a política de CI. É um Url, o formato é https://xxx.codesigning.azure.net

Tipo:String
Position:3
Default value:None
Necessário:True
Aceitar entrada de pipeline:False
Aceitar carateres universais:False

-MetadataFilePath

Especifica o caminho do arquivo de metadados do Azure CodeSigning usado para assinar a política de CI. É um caminho de arquivo e o conteúdo dos metadados está abaixo. Exemplo de conteúdo de arquivo: { "Endpoint": "https://xxx.codesigning.azure.net/", "CodeSigningAccountName": "acstest", "CertificateProfileName": "acstestCert1" }

Tipo:String
Position:1
Default value:None
Necessário:True
Aceitar entrada de pipeline:False
Aceitar carateres universais:False

-ProfileName

Especifica o Azure CodeSigning ProfileName usado para assinar a política de CI.

Tipo:String
Position:2
Default value:None
Necessário:True
Aceitar entrada de pipeline:False
Aceitar carateres universais:False

Entradas

Azure CodeSigning AccountName

Azure CodeSigning Profile Name

Azure CodeSigning Signing EndpointUrl

Azure CodeSigning UnSigned CI Policy File Path

Azure CodeSigning Signed CI Policy File Path Destination

Saídas

Signed CI Policy file